MOOCs: Top 10 Sites for Free Education With Elite Universities

Although there has been access to free online courses on the Internet for years, the quality and quantity of courses has changed. Access to free courses has allowed students to obtain a level of education that many only could dream of in the past. This has changed the face of education. In The New York Times article Instruction for Masses Knocked Down Campus Walls, author Tamar Lewin stated, “in the past few months hundreds of thousands of motivated students around the world who lack access to elite universities have been embracing them as a path toward sophisticated skills and high-paying jobs, without paying tuition or collecting a college degree.”

Although MOOCs are the latest trend, not everyone agrees that schools should offer them. There may also be some issues for students who lack motivation. Geetha Narayanan started her career as a school teacher in 1971 and formed Ujwal Trust with 5 other women and INR 1000 in 1982, with which she a started the Mallya Aditi International School and later on in 1996 founded Srishti School of Art, Design and Technology.

Geetha Narayanan's journey from starting up with INR 1000 to becoming an education visionary

She dons the hat of the founder and director of both these institutions today. She has dedicated her life to finding and establishing new models of educational institutions with a vision of learning rather than schooling. These educational models are creative, synergistic, are beyond dualities of art-science, mind-body or even east-west and have a holistic approach towards learning. She is also the author and principal investigator of Project Vision, an international research initiative that is trying to develop instructional strategies and technology-related tools that foster creative cognitive architectures in young children from urban poor communities. This is CS50x, Harvard University's introduction to the intellectual enterprises of computer science and the art of programming for majors and non-majors alike, with or without prior programming experience.

CS50: Introduction to Computer Science

An entry-level course taught by David J. Malan, CS50x teaches students how to think algorithmically and solve problems efficiently. Topics include abstraction, algorithms, data structures, encapsulation, resource management, security, software engineering, and web development. Languages include C, Python, SQL, and JavaScript plus CSS and HTML. Problem sets inspired by real-world domains of biology, cryptography, finance, forensics, and gaming.

Students who earn a satisfactory score on 9 problem sets (i.e., programming assignments) and a final project are eligible for a certificate. Justin Reich.
